7-Day Family Friendly Rajasthan Itinerary (August 2023)

  1. Day 1: Jaipur
    15 minutes (5.6 km) from Jaipur International Airport

    Visit the magnificent Amber Fort in the morning, followed by a tour of the City Palace. In the afternoon, experience the colorful chaos of Jaipur's famous bazaars, and end the day with a sunset view of the Jal Mahal.

  2. Day 2: Ajmer and Pushkar
    2 hours (140 km) from Jaipur

    Visit the Ajmer Sharif Dargah, one of the most sacred Muslim shrines in India. Then head to Pushkar, a holy town known for its beautiful lake and Brahma Temple. Spend the evening exploring its colorful streets and bazaars.

  3. Day 3: Udaipur
    6 hours (400 km) from Pushkar

    Visit the City Palace, Jagdish Temple and Saheliyon ki Bari in the morning. In the afternoon, take a boat ride on Lake Pichola and visit the famous Lake Palace. End the day with a stunning view of the sunset from the Monsoon Palace.

  4. Day 4: Mount Abu
    3 hours (160 km) from Udaipur

    Visit the stunning Jain temples of Delwara in the morning. Spend the afternoon exploring the beautiful Nakki Lake and its surrounding areas, including the Toad Rock and Sunset Point. End the day with a visit to the stunning Achalgarh Fort.

  5. Day 5: Jodhpur
    4 hours (260 km) from Mount Abu

    Visit the Mehrangarh Fort, one of the largest and most impressive forts in India. In the afternoon, explore the blue-hued streets of Jodhpur's old town and visit the beautiful Jaswant Thada. End the day with a stunning view of the sunset from the Umaid Bhawan Palace.

  6. Day 6: Jaisalmer
    5 hours (290 km) from Jodhpur

    Visit the stunning Jaisalmer Fort and the intricate havelis in the morning. In the afternoon, explore the beautiful sand dunes and enjoy a camel ride in the Thar Desert. End the day with a stunning view of the sunset from the Gadisar Lake.

  7. Day 7: Bikaner
    6 hours (330 km) from Jaisalmer

    Visit the stunning Junagarh Fort and the Rat Temple in the morning. In the afternoon, explore the beautiful Laxmi Niwas Palace and the Gajner Wildlife Sanctuary. End the day with a visit to the Karni Mata Temple, famous for its thousands of rats.

Recommendations

Consider adding a side trip to the Ranthambore National Park for a chance to spot tigers in the wild. For those interested in history, the Chittorgarh Fort and the Kumbhalgarh Fort are worth a visit.
